CC -!- FUNCTION: Modulates gene transcription; simultaneously generates both a CC specific activator and an inhibitor of gene transcription, capable of CC modulating two distinct regulatory programs during neural development. CC Has a role in olfactory behavior. {ECO:0000269|PubMed:10069339, CC ECO:0000269|PubMed:1346754}. CC -!- SUBCELLULAR LOCATION: Nucleus. CC -!- ALTERNATIVE PRODUCTS: CC Event=Alternative splicing; Named isoforms=4; CC Name=A; Synonyms=TI-POU, Twin-of-I-POU; CC IsoId=P24350-2; Sequence=Displayed; CC Name=C; Synonyms=I-POU; CC IsoId=P24350-1; Sequence=VSP_018342, VSP_018343, VSP_002342; CC Name=B; CC IsoId=P24350-3; Sequence=VSP_018342, VSP_002342; CC Name=D; CC IsoId=P24350-4; Sequence=VSP_002342; CC -!- TISSUE SPECIFICITY: Coexpressed with vvl in overlapping subsets of CC neurons in the embryonic central nervous system. Expressed in olfactory CC neurons. {ECO:0000269|PubMed:10069339, ECO:0000269|PubMed:1673230}. CC -!- SIMILARITY: Belongs to the POU transcription factor family. Class-4 CC subfamily. {ECO:0000305}. CC -!- CAUTION: Was originally thought that the I-POU homeobox is unable to CC bind DNA because it lacks two N-terminal basic residues. CC {ECO:0000305|PubMed:1673230}. CC -!- CAUTION: Was originally thought to interact with vvl. CC {ECO:0000305|PubMed:1673230}.
